What is the average salary in Key West, FL?

The average salary in Key West, FL is $56,782 per year.

Key West, Florida, offers a range of salary opportunities across various industries. The average yearly salary in Key West is $56,782. This figure provides a solid baseline for job seekers considering opportunities in the area. Salaries can vary significantly based on the industry and role.


The salary distribution in Key West shows a diverse job market. The top-paying sectors include management, finance, and healthcare. These sectors offer salaries ranging from $96,255 to $135,000 annually. Other notable industries with competitive salaries include education and technology, with average salaries around $76,882 to $86,568. Job seekers can find rewarding positions with good compensation in these fields.

How does the cost of living in Key West, FL compare to the national average?

Key West, FL, has a higher cost of living compared to the nationwide average. Housing costs are notably 89% higher, while groceries and miscellaneous expenses are 16% and 20% higher, respectively. Utilities, transportation, and healthcare costs are slightly above or near the average, making housing and groceries the most significant factors in the overall cost of living.
Cost of living comparison graph for Key West, FL vs. Nationwide: housing 89% higher, groceries 16% higher, utilities 4% higher, transportation 8% higher, healthcare 2% higher, miscellaneous 20% higher.

Key West, Florida, has a higher cost of living compared to the nationwide average. The housing index in Key West stands at 189, which is 89% higher than the national average. This significant increase reflects the higher prices for renting or buying homes in this area. Job seekers should consider these costs when planning their budget.


Other expenses in Key West also exceed the national average. For example, groceries cost 16% more, with an index of 116. Utilities are 4% higher at 104, and transportation costs 8% more at 108. Healthcare costs are slightly below average at 102, while miscellaneous expenses are 20% higher at 120. These figures show that while some areas have lower costs, the overall cost of living in Key West is notably higher than the average.
